Finalize refactoring of string comparisons
Unify the comparison idioms use.
Always use `if(!strcmp())` for "if string equals"
and `if(strcmp())` for "if string is not equal".
Never use `== 0` and `!= 0` with `strcmp()`.
Minor reformatting of the code immediately surrounding the
refactored lines.
Resolves ipmitool/ipmitool#104
